A long-reaching zoom characterized by its versatility, the EF 200-400mm f/4L IS USM Extender 1.4x from Canon is a medium to super-telephoto distinguished by its unique optical design and fast performance. Featuring a built-in 1.4x extender, you can quickly and intuitively switch between the native 200-400mm f/4 setting and an effective 280-560mm f/5.6 for greater reach. Benefitting this unique design is a sophisticated optical layout, which includes one fluorite element and four ultra-low dispersion elements to control chromatic aberrations and color fringing for increased clarity. A Super Spectra coating has also been applied to individual elements to reduce lens flare and ghosting for greater color accuracy and contrast when working in bright or backlit conditions.

Beyond the optical attributes, this 200-400mm f/4 is also characterized by its advanced four stop-effective Image Stabilizer system, which has three separate stabilization modes to suit various shooting applications. Also complementing handling is a sophisticated ring-type USM, which provides quick, quiet, and accurate autofocus performance along with full-time manual focus override. Additionally, this lens is weather-sealed for use in trying environmental conditions and it has a removable rotating tripod collar to benefit working atop a tripod or monopod.

Super telephoto zoom is designed for full-frame Canon EF-mount DSLRs, however can also be used with APS-C models where it provides a 320-640mm equivalent focal length.

Built-in 1.4x extender allows you to instantly extend your reach to 280-560mm (or 448-896mm equivalent with APS-C cameras) simply by flipping the left-hand switch. Since the extender is integrated within the lens housing, it is optically matched to the lens for improved imaging performance and also fully maintains the lens's weather sealing.

Constant f/4 maximum aperture, without the teleconverter in position, offers consistent illumination throughout the zoom range. When the 1.4x teleconverter is engaged, the maximum aperture is effectively f/5.6.

One fluorite element and four ultra-low dispersion elements are used to greatly reduce color fringing and chromatic aberrations in order to achieve greater clarity and color accuracy.

Super Spectra coating has been applied to individual elements to minimize ghosting and flare for greater contrast and color neutrality when working in strong lighting conditions.

An Optical Image Stabilizer helps to minimize the appearance of camera shake by up to four shutter speed stops to better enable working in low-light conditions and with slower shutter speeds. Three distinct IS modes are available: standard single-shot mode, a panning-optimized mode, and a mode that only activates the Image Stabilizer during the exposure.

A ring-type Ultrasonic Motor (USM), along with optimized focusing algorithms and a high-speed CPU, is employed to deliver fast, precise, and quiet autofocus performance as well as full-time manual focus override.

Focus Preset function is available to quickly recall a programmed focusing position.

Focus Limiter switch lets you constrain the focusing to different ranges for faster performance to suit different applications.

A Power Focus setting is available, and allows you to electronically and smoothly adjust your focus position to suit video recording. This setting utilizes a dedicated ring in front of the main focusing ring and allows you to use one of two different focusing speeds.

Rounded nine-blade diaphragm contributes to a pleasing out of focus quality that benefits the use of shallow depth of field and selective focus techniques.

As a member of the esteemed L-series, this lens is sealed against dust and moisture for working in inclement environmental conditions.

Fluorine-coating on exposed elements affords protection to the optical system, resists smudging and fingerprints, and is easier to clean.

Removable rotating tripod collar is included and benefits working with the lens atop a tripod or monopod.

Compatible with optional EF 1.4X and EF 2X teleconverters.

Q: 1. Is it possible to add a 2x extender to this lens? If so, what will the maximum aperture be, and will autofocus work? A previous answer mentioned adding the 1.4x but didn't say anything about the 2x. I am thinking about using this lens for wildlife photography in situations where it would be difficult or problematic to use my 600mm lens (to which I often add the 1.4x or 2x extender) due to weight and the need for a tripod.

A: I absolutely love the lens. You can add an extra 1.4x external with the lens' internal 1.4x extender in place and have a 392-784mm f/8 lens. The autofocus will work, but it limited to the center focus point. If you were to add an external 2x extender instead, you would have a 560-1120mm f/11 lens, but there would be no autofocus - it would have to be done manually. The lens with the internal 1.4x is razor sharp, as sharp as my prime lens. With an external 1.4x there is a slight loss of sharpness, like with all lenses, but still is terrific. I've never heard of how a 2x extender does on this lens, but there would definitely be additional loss of resolution.

Q: 2. Whats the minimum outside temperature this lens should be used in?

A: Hi--you can use this lens in any weather that you can function in. In extremely cold weather (below 15F), batteries on the camera will die very quickly and the lubricants in the lens may become more viscous, slowing the AF reaction somewhat. But it won't damage the lens.

Q: 8. Can you still achieve f/4 with the built in 1.4x extender enabled?

A: No, with the built in 1.4X extender enabled the maximum aperture f/5.6, and if you attach an external 1.4X extender and enable the internal one, the maximum aperture is f/8.
